In this role, you have the opportunity to

Drive global business process optimization through establishing, enhancing, and maintaining processes,

systems and tools to support the Global Planning & Supply (GPS) function in close collaboration with other functional teams within the Global Service Parts Supply Chain (SPS).

You are responsible for

• Continuously defining and implementing process improvements which contribute to meeting the

departments' critical numbers (like inventory, material availability, supplier on-time-delivery)

• Owning a set of improvement activities and ensuring timely delivery by using project management skills

and lean methodologies

• Defining and driving architecture for systems and tools in collaboration with IT, Analytics and external

partners

• Being process expert for Master Data elements related to planning & supply of service parts

• Driving global alignment and standardization of planning & supply processes

• Developing and improving supply chain strategies that enable the organization to optimize its inventory

and costs

• Ensuring processes are compliant with all appropriate Quality System requirements

• Providing training and guidance to planners and supply managers on supply chain concepts,

inventory optimization principles, time-series forecasting, using statistical methods and tools

• Leading or being the representative of Global Planning and Supply in service parts related projects

requiring planning and supply knowledge working with international teams around the globe

You are part of

Service Part Supply Chain (SPS) team responsible for ensuring that the right service part

is delivered at the right location and time as requested by our customers. Within SPS you will be part of

the Global Planning & Supply (GPS) department which is focused on meeting the material availability

objectives for our customers, while minimizing the inventory and excess & obsolescence risks to our

shareholders.

The culture within the team and SPS is dynamic, driven by the high complexities in our supply chain and

industry as well as high expectations from our customers and shareholders. In SPS we have a performance

culture and as organization striving for continuous improvement. Within this role you are interacting with

people in our different locations across all continents. Your direct colleagues are other Supply Chain

Improvement Managers and Business Process Experts.

To succeed in this role, you'll need a customer-first attitude and the following

- Master degree in Supply Chain, Business Administration, Engineering or Computer Science

- 5 + years of experience in supply chain management/logistics is required, preferably with

experience in service parts planning and supply management

- Green belt certification or other project management certifications are an advantage

- Proven ability to build and maintain effective working relationships across functions and

organizations.

- Fact focused and strong analytical skills

- Knowledge of SAP is required, knowledge in the advanced planning system (like MCA, SPM) are

an advantage

- Strong results orientation and track record in process improvement

- Experience within Customer Service and Healthcare industry is preferred

- Proven global experience in the cross-cultural environment (projects, teams,

management).
